Understanding the Leading Causes of Fatal Semi-Truck Crashes

Semi-trucks are involved in some of the most devastating collisions on the road. Understanding the causes of these accidents is crucial for improving safety.

One of the primary factors contributing to fatal crashes is driver fatigue. Long hours on the road can lead to decreased alertness and slower reaction times.

Another significant cause is improper loading of cargo. When a truck is not loaded correctly, it can become unstable and difficult to control, increasing the likelihood of an accident.

Adverse weather conditions, such as rain, snow, or fog, can also play a critical role in these incidents. Drivers must adjust their driving behavior to account for reduced visibility and traction.

Lastly, mechanical failures, such as brake malfunctions or tire blowouts, can lead to catastrophic outcomes. Regular maintenance and inspections are essential to prevent these issues.
